AI agent orchestration has evolved into a critical enterprise capability that coordinates multiple specialized AI agents to solve complex tasks more efficiently than single-agent systems. The field has undergone significant transformations, driven by advances in fine-tuning techniques, standardized communication protocols, and increasingly sophisticated orchestration patterns that enable organizations to scale AI deployments across their operations.
What Is AI Agent Orchestration?
AI agent orchestration is the process of coordinating multiple specialized AI agents within a unified system to efficiently achieve shared objectives.[5] Rather than relying on a single AI model, organizations deploy multiple agents—each with distinct capabilities—and use an orchestrator to manage their interactions.[5] This approach functions like a digital symphony, where each agent plays a unique role and a central coordinator ensures the right agent activates at the right time for each task.[5]
Multi-agent systems (MAS) emerge when multiple AI agents collaborate in either structured or decentralized ways to solve complex tasks.[5] The orchestrator helps synchronize these agents, optimize workflows, minimize errors, and enhance interoperability by dynamically allocating resources and responding to changing conditions in real time.[5]
Key Components of Modern Orchestration Systems
The Orchestrator Agent
The orchestrator agent serves as the central coordinator in multi-agent systems.[4] It receives incoming requests, analyzes what needs to be done, and decides which specialized agents should handle each part of the task.[4] When conflicts arise between agents, the orchestrator makes final decisions and keeps workflows moving smoothly.[4]
Agent Selection and Task Distribution
The orchestration platform identifies which agents possess the right capabilities for each component by evaluating agent availability, current workload, and performance history.[4] Work then gets divided among selected agents with clear instructions and priorities, with each agent receiving the specific information it needs along with context about how its work fits into the larger workflow.[4]
Real-Time Coordination
Agents maintain communication with each other and the orchestrator while working on assigned tasks.[4] They share progress updates, intermediate results, and any issues that arise during processing through communication protocols that maintain data consistency across the system.[4] This prevents conflicts and ensures smooth workflow execution.[4]
Orchestration Framework Architectures
Organizations can implement orchestration through three primary models:[1]
Centralized Orchestration places a single coordinator in control, assigning tasks, monitoring performance, and enforcing business rules.[1] This approach suits processes requiring tight control and clear visibility, such as compliance or finance operations.[1]
Decentralized (Distributed) Orchestration allows AI agents to operate more autonomously, communicating directly with each other and dynamically negotiating tasks and responsibilities.[1] This model proves highly adaptable and resilient for fast-moving environments such as logistics or supply chain management.[1]
Hybrid Models combine centralized oversight with decentralized agent communication, giving organizations the flexibility to scale while maintaining control where it matters most.[1]
Orchestration Patterns in Practice
Modern multi-agent solutions employ several orchestration patterns, often in combination, to address enterprise needs:[3]
- Sequential orchestration: Agents refine outputs step by step (e.g., document refinement workflows)
- Concurrent orchestration: Agents run in parallel and merge results, allowing independent analysis from multiple perspectives for tasks like risk assessment or quality assurance[3]
- Group chat/maker-checker: Agents debate and validate outputs together
- Dynamic handoff: Real-time triage or routing of tasks to appropriate agents
- Managerial orchestration: A manager agent coordinates all subtasks until completion[3]
Advanced Fine-Tuning Techniques
Recent advancements in fine-tuning have dramatically improved agent reasoning and decision-making capabilities.[2] As agent-based applications gained prominence, organizations increasingly demanded customization of reasoning models to encode domain-specific constraints, safety guidelines, and reasoning patterns aligned with intended agent functions.[2]
Key techniques include:
- Grouped-based Reinforcement Learning from Policy Optimization (GRPO): Enhances reasoning capabilities and became particularly notable in implementations like DeepSeek-V1[2]
- Direct Advantage Policy Optimization (DAPO): Enables more efficient and sophisticated agent reasoning while maintaining computational efficiency[2]
- Group Sequence Policy Optimization (GSPO): Supports scenarios requiring long text outputs in Mixture-of-Experts (MoE) model training by shifting optimization from token-level to sequence level[2]
These methods improve agents' performance in maintaining coherent plans, avoiding logical contradictions, and making appropriate decisions for domain-specific use cases.[2]
Standardized Communication Protocols
To ease agent orchestration in enterprises, open protocols are being developed to standardize AI agent interactions.[1] These include:
- MCP (Model Context Protocol)
- ACP (Agent Communication Protocol)
- A2A (Agent-to-Agent Protocol)
- ANP (Agent Network Protocol)
- AG-UI (Agent-User Interaction Protocol)
These protocols allow disparate tools and models to interoperate efficiently, avoiding vendor lock-in and simplifying future integrations.[1]
Enterprise Benefits
Organizations adopting AI agent orchestration report substantial improvements:
Efficiency and Automation: Orchestrated multimodal AI agents streamline entire business processes by coordinating across functions—for example, a telecom organization can synchronize agents across billing, fraud detection, customer support, and network management.[1] Automated decision-making cuts response times, eliminates data entry errors, and allows employees to focus on strategic tasks.[1]
Operational Speed: IBM reports that organizations using AI agent orchestration see 30% faster resolution times compared to single-agent approaches or manual processes.[4]
Customer Experience: By synchronizing agents across various functions and platforms, organizations deliver tailored responses, consistent omnichannel support, and real-time insights that boost satisfaction and productivity.[1]
Predictive Capability: Gartner predicts that by 2028, agentic AI will enable 15% of day-to-day work decisions to be made autonomously, and by 2029, agentic AI will autonomously resolve 80% of common customer service issues.[1]
Industry Applications
Organizations across sectors are leveraging agent orchestration:
- Finance: Automating transactions, enhancing fraud detection, and improving regulatory compliance
- Insurance: Automating claims processing, enhancing underwriting, and personalizing customer engagement
- Telecom: Coordinating billing, fraud detection, customer support, and network management
- Supply Chain: Optimizing logistics and responding to dynamic conditions in real time
Enterprise Platforms
Leading platforms enabling agent orchestration include IBM watsonx Orchestrate, which provides enterprise-grade security and compliance features, pre-built industry-specific agent templates, and seamless integration with IBM ecosystem and third-party systems.[4]
Future Outlook
The field of agent orchestration continues advancing rapidly. Organizations are embracing multi-agent orchestration to effectively align processes, tasks, and teams, boost productivity, reduce operational friction, and enable faster, smarter decisions at scale.[1] By deploying multiple agents across various functions, organizations improve flexibility, problem-solving capabilities, and overall resilience, making multi-agent orchestration an essential building block of enterprise AI.[1]
No comments:
Post a Comment